Easy management of multiple tunnels. ## ⚠️ Disclaimer This project uses the [untun](https://github.com/unjs/untun) package from npm but is **not** officially affiliated with, endorsed by, or connected to Cloudflare or UnJS. This is an independent, community-developed MCP wrapper around the untun CLI tool. ## 🛠️ Getting Started ### Requirements - Node.js >= v18.0.0 - MCP-compatible client (Cursor, Claude Desktop, VS Code, etc.) - `untun` CLI tool (installed automatically as needed) ### Install in Cursor Go to: `Settings` -> `Cursor Settings` -> `MCP` -> `Add new global MCP server` Paste the following configuration into your Cursor `~/.cursor/mcp.json` file: ```json { "mcpServers": { "untun": { "command": "npx", "args": ["-y", "@minte-app/untun-mcp@latest"] } } } ``` ### Install in VS Code [Install in VS Code (npx)](https://insiders.vscode.dev/redirect?url=vscode%3Amcp%2Finstall%3F%7B%22name%22%3A%22untun%22%2C%22command%22%3A%22npx%22%2C%22args%22%3A%5B%22-y%22%2C%22%40minte-app%2Funtun-mcp%40latest%22%5D%7D) Add this to your VS Code MCP config file: ```json { "servers": { "Untun": { "type": "stdio", "command": "npx", "args": ["-y", "@minte-app/untun-mcp@latest"] } } } ``` ### Installing via Smithery To install Untun Secure Tunnel Manager for Claude Desktop automatically via [Smithery](https://smithery.ai/server/@minte-app/untun-mcp): ```bash npx -y @smithery/cli install @minte-app/untun-mcp --client claude ``` ### Install in Claude Desktop Add this to your Claude Desktop `claude_desktop_config.json` file: ```json { "mcpServers": { "Untun": { "command": "npx", "args": ["-y", "@minte-app/untun-mcp@latest"] } } } ``` ## 🔨 How to Use Ask your AI assistant to create a tunnel with natural language: ``` Create a tunnel to my localhost:3000 server ``` Check your running tunnels: ``` Show me all my active tunnels ``` Stop a specific tunnel: ``` Stop the tunnel to localhost:3000 ``` ## Available Tools - `start_tunnel`: Creates a secure tunnel from a public internet address to your local server - `url` (required): The local URL to expose (e.g., http://localhost:3000) - `name` (optional): Custom name for the tunnel - `stop_tunnel`: Stops a running tunnel or all local tunnels - `name` (optional): Name of a specific tunnel to stop - `list_tunnels`: Lists all active tunnels including their status and details ## Troubleshooting ### Tunnel Not Starting If your tunnel doesn't start, try these steps: 1. Make sure your local server is running 2. Check if there's already a tunnel running for that port 3. Use `list_tunnels` to check the status of all tunnels ### Remote Tunnels Tunnels are tracked by hostname. If you see "remote" tunnels that can't be stopped, they are likely running on another machine. You'll need to stop them from the original machine. ## Development Clone the project and install dependencies: ```bash npm install ``` Build: ```bash npm run build ``` ## License MIT
